Laravel  
laravel
文档
数据库
架构
入门
php技术
    
Laravelphp
laravel / php / java / mysql

mysql设置log-bin失败怎么办

作者:不必假装在乎   发布日期:2024-11-06   浏览:915

如果在MySQL中设置log-bin失败,可能是由于以下几个原因:

  1. 未启用二进制日志功能:在配置文件my.cnf(或my.ini)中,确保设置了以下参数并重启MySQL服务:
log-bin=mysql-bin
  1. 目录权限问题:MySQL实例所在的目录需要具有写入权限,以便生成二进制日志文件。可以使用以下命令检查目录权限:
ls -ld /var/lib/mysql

确保MySQL目录的权限为可写入。

  1. 磁盘空间不足:检查磁盘空间是否足够存储二进制日志文件。可以使用以下命令查看磁盘空间:
df -h

确保磁盘空间足够存储二进制日志文件。

  1. 日志文件已经存在:如果MySQL实例已经存在二进制日志文件,可能会导致设置log-bin失败。可以尝试删除旧的二进制日志文件,并重新启动MySQL服务。

如果上述解决方法仍然无法解决问题,可以查看MySQL的错误日志文件(通常为/var/log/mysql/error.log),查找相关的错误信息,以便进一步排查问题。

上一篇:mysql如何删除多个表格数据库数据

下一篇:mysql查询最大值语句是什么

大家都在看

php进入mysql(php进入根目录)

php链接不到mysql(php连接mys

php连接小马(php连接mysql代码)

php与ldap怎么连接(php pdo连

php代码后台增删改查(php对mysql

[PHP从小白到大牛]-022 PHP操作

php搭建mysql连接池

PHP MySQL:连接MySQL数据库

PHP访问MySQL查询超时设置

PHP 原生连接 Mysql

Laravel PHP 深圳智简公司。版权所有©2023-2043 LaravelPHP 粤ICP备2021048745号-3

Laravel 中文站